Registered Agent Criteria and Fees
When starting a venture, knowing the necessities for registered agents is essential. registered agent compliance that every company and limited liability company have a designated representative, often referred to as a legal representative. This representative must have a real address within the state of incorporation and be available during working hours to accept legal papers and service of process. Additionally, the agent must be a resident of the state or a authorized agent company that is permitted to do operations there. Compliance with these regulations is crucial to ensure your venture stays in favorable standing and can properly respond to any legal matters.
The costs associated with designated representative services can change significantly based on the company and the type of service provided. Generally, fees range from around $50 to $500 per year. Certain registered representative companies offer budget-friendly designated agent solutions, while others provide supplemental services such as compliance notices, annual filing submissions, and legal paper handling. It's essential to examine what each service includes to determine the ideal appointed agent provider for your company needs, weighing price with dependability and extra services.

Ways to Modify Your Registered Agent
Altering your registered agent is a simple process that requires close attention to state-specific guidelines. First, you need to examine the registered agent standards in your state, as every state has its own regulations regarding the appointment of a registered agent. Typically, you will be required to fill out a registered agent change form, which can commonly be found on your state’s State Secretary website. This form enables you to officially inform the state of the change you are making regarding your agent for service of process.
After you have completed the necessary form, submit it with any required fees to the designated state agency. Numerous states allow for online submission, which can accelerate the process. If you are using a dependable registered agent provider, they often aid with this process, ensuring that all forms are submitted correctly and filed in a timely manner. Additionally, you should alert your current registered agent of the change, especially if they are providing you with ongoing services.
After the change has been completed, you will receive verification from the state. registered agent mail forwarding is important to keep this confirmation on file as proof of your registered agent replacement.
